Educational Assistance Program. About FLI: FLI Precast Solutions design and manufacture precast concrete elements for a variety of applications in the Data, Energy, Water and Aviation Industries in Ireland, UK and Europe.
We provide a service to clients which allows traditional in-situ built concrete infrastructure such as large chambers, tanks, cable troughs, architectural retaining walls, piers and other heavy civils products to be manufactured off site within our three production halls at our twenty-two-acre plant in Ballon, Co. Carlow.
